According to The Guardian, Everton attacker Yannick Bolasie will leave the Merseyside club before this summer's transfer window closes for business.

The 29-year-old has only made 32 appearances for the Toffees since his transfer from Crystal Palace in the summer of 2016, and he has only managed two goals.

A serious knee injury saw Bolasie miss more than 12 months of football between December 2016 and December 2017, but he did return to action in the second half of last season.

The 6ft 1in attacker managed just one goal in 17 appearances, however, and despite having a contract at Goodison Park until the summer of 2021, he has been strongly linked with an exit.

The Everton fans have been calling for Bolasie to leave throughout the summer, and it appears that they will get their way, with The Guardian reporting that the DR Congo international is on the verge of sealing a move away from Marco Silva's side.
